Understanding Common Garage Door Jamb Materials

Wood

Wood is a traditional choice for garage door jambs, known for its natural beauty and versatility. High-quality hardwoods such as oak, mahogany, and maple provide strength and resilience. Residential garage door jamb repair using wood is ideal for homes that value aesthetics and custom finishes. However, wood is susceptible to moisture, rot, and warping if not properly treated or sealed. Regular maintenance, including staining or painting, is necessary to maintain its appearance and structural integrity. Choosing pressure-treated or rot-resistant wood options can help extend the lifespan of your garage door jambs.

Metal

Metal jambs, typically steel or aluminum, offer exceptional durability and low maintenance. Steel is strong, resistant to warping, and can withstand impact from frequent garage door use. Aluminum is lightweight, corrosion-resistant, and easy to handle during installation. While residential garage door jamb repair for metal is less frequent than wood, dents or scratches may require occasional attention. Metal jambs are ideal for homeowners seeking long-lasting performance with minimal upkeep. Powder-coated finishes can enhance their weather resistance and ensure a clean, modern look for years.

Composite Materials

Composite jambs combine wood fibers and resin or fiberglass, providing a balance of strength and resistance to environmental damage. They are highly resistant to moisture, insects, and warping while mimicking the appearance of natural wood. Residential garage door jamb repair for composites is generally less demanding due to their stability and low maintenance needs. Composites are an excellent choice for homeowners looking for a visually appealing and durable solution. They also offer flexibility in design, allowing for custom finishes and paint options.

Key Factors to Consider When Selecting Materials

Durability and Longevity

Durability is a primary concern when selecting garage door jamb materials. Homeowners should prioritize materials that withstand daily use, weather exposure, and potential impact. Steel and composite materials typically provide the longest service life with minimal maintenance. Wood can also be durable but requires consistent care to prevent decay or structural damage. Assessing how each material reacts to temperature changes, moisture, and frequent door operation ensures you choose a long-lasting option.

Maintenance Requirements

Maintenance plays a significant role in the longevity of garage door jambs. Wood requires periodic staining, sealing, or painting, while metal may need touch-ups for scratches or rust prevention. Composite materials generally require the least maintenance, offering a balance of durability and aesthetic appeal. Understanding the maintenance demands of each material helps homeowners make informed decisions and reduce long-term repair costs.

Cost and Installation

Material cost and ease of installation influence your overall investment. Wood is often more affordable but may involve higher long-term maintenance costs. Metal and composites can be more expensive upfront but reduce frequent repair needs. Additionally, some materials may require professional installation to ensure proper alignment and secure attachment, impacting overall project costs. Considering both initial expenses and long-term savings is essential for a cost-effective solution.

Tips for Extending the Lifespan of Garage Door Jambs

  • Inspect jambs regularly for signs of wear, rot, or rust.

  • Apply protective coatings or sealants for wood or metal materials.

  • Keep the surrounding area dry and free of standing water.

  • Address minor damage promptly to prevent further deterioration.

  • Ensure proper alignment of the garage door to minimize stress.
